LTV, or Lifetime Value, is a prediction of the net profit attributed to the entire future relationship with a customer. It is a critical metric in business and marketing, as it helps companies understand the economic value of their customer base and guide their marketing strategies effectively.
LTV is used across various industries, especially in digital marketing, e-commerce, and SaaS (Software as a Service) companies. It is calculated by multiplying the average purchase value, average purchase frequency rate, and average customer lifespan. By understanding the LTV, businesses can make informed decisions about customer acquisition, retention, and overall marketing budget.
LTV is essential as it helps businesses understand how much revenue they can expect a customer to generate over their lifetime. It enables them to determine how much they should spend on acquiring new customers and retaining existing ones.
LTV is calculated by multiplying the average purchase value, average purchase frequency rate, and average customer lifespan.
Several software and tools can help businesses calculate and track LTV, including Google Analytics, Kissmetrics, and Mixpanel.
LTV is beneficial for businesses as it helps them understand their customers' value, make informed marketing decisions, and optimize their marketing budget. It also aids in improving customer retention strategies and identifying potential high-value customers.
